Notes
First Stereo release on the Black & Silver Parlophone Banner Stereo labels.Made and distributed in Australia by E.M.I. (Australia) Limited, Sydney, New South Wales.
Catalog# on sleeve: PCSO 7016
Catalog# on labels: PCSO-7016
The Beatles ?– A Collection Of Beatles Oldies
Label: Parlophone ?– PCSO 7016 Format: Vinyl, LP, Compilation, StereoCountry: Australia Released: 16 May 1968 Genre: Rock Style: Beat, Pop Rock
Tracklist
A1 She Loves You A2 From Me To You A3 We Can Work It Out A4 Help! A5 Michelle A6 Yesterday A7 I Feel Fine A8 Yellow Submarine B1 Can't Buy Me Love B2 Bad Boy Written-By – Williams* B3 Day Tripper B4 A Hard Day's Night B5 Ticket To Ride B6 Paperback Writer B7 Eleanor Rigby B8 I Want To Hold Your HandCompanies, etc.
- Made By – EMI (Australia) Limited
- Distributed By – EMI (Australia) Limited
- Published By – Northern Songs
- Published By – Essex
Credits
- Cover – David Christian (4)
- Photography By [Back Cover] – Robert Whitaker
- Producer – George Martin
- Written-By – Lennon-McCartney (tracks: A1 to B1, B3 to B8)
Barcode and Other Identifiers
- Matrix / Runout (Label A): YEX619
- Matrix / Runout (Label B): YEX620
- Matrix / Runout (Runout A, Stamped): YEX 619-1G
- Matrix / Runout (Runout B, Stamped): YEX 620-1G
MINT (M)
The record is in brand new condition with no surface marks or deterioration in sound quality. The sleeve and any extra items are in perfect condition.
NEAR MINT (NM)
The record is in like new condition with no surface marks or deterioration in sound quality. The sleeve and any extra items are in near perfect condition.
EXCELLENT (EX)
The record shows signs of having been played but there is negligible loss in sound quality. The sleeve may have slight wear or creasing.
VERY GOOD (VG)
The record has been played many times but shows no significant deterioration in sound quality, despite noticeable surface marks. Sleeve has normal wear and tear without any major defects.
GOOD (G)
The record has been played enough that the sound quality has deteriorated noticeably and may have pops and skips. The sleeve may suffer from scuffs, spine splits, ring wear and/or discolouration.
